Using "cheap" in a derogatory or dismissive way can alienate potential customers, especially those who prioritize quality over price. * Undermining Brand Image: If a brand is known for luxury or premium products, using "cheap" can damage its reputation and dilute its brand identity. Ultimately, the effectiveness of using "cheap" depends on the specific context, target audience, and desired message. It's important to consider the potential connotations and choose words carefully to avoid unintended negative associations. Here are some alternative words or phrases that can convey affordability and value without the negative connotations of "cheap": * Affordable * Budget-friendly * Economical * Inexpensive * Low-cost * Value for money By using these alternatives, you can communicate the same message in a more positive and persuasive way.
